Rob Spurrett MBE is the CEO and Co-Founder of Lacuna Space, utilizing space technology to deliver revolutionary improvements for people, nature, and the planet. A pioneer in satellite communications, Spurrett leads innovations that enhance conservation, rewilding, and sustainable agriculture through ultra-low-power, direct-to-satellite connectivity for Internet of Things (IoT) sensors. This technology enables large-scale data collection in remote environments, allowing conservationists to monitor wildlife and ecosystems continuously. By equipping animals with low-power IoT devices, Spurrett facilitates real-time tracking of movement patterns and health, which is crucial for protecting endangered populations and gathering critical data on soil moisture and pollution levels to support restoration efforts.
In agriculture, Spurrett’s technology promotes precision farming, enabling farmers to optimize irrigation and enhance crop yields while minimizing environmental impact. His GPS-enabled livestock management solutions improve animal welfare and grazing practices, demonstrating the intersection of technology and sustainable agriculture. With the upcoming “Call of the Wild” satellite launch in 2025, Spurrett aims to expand connectivity for remote data collection, empowering communities to actively monitor and restore vital ecosystems, ultimately fostering a more sustainable relationship with the natural world.
